What Is A $150 Free Play No Deposit Bonus?

A free play no deposit online casino reward is a promotional balance given before the first deposit. The funds usually sit inside a bonus wallet, not a cash wallet. Players can use the balance on eligible games, then any winnings must clear the listed rules before withdrawal.
This amount is larger than most free chips. Many no deposit rewards sit around $10, $25, or $50. A $150 value gives more playtime, more bet flexibility, and more room to test games. It also brings stricter rules in many cases.
The key point is simple. The bonus can create real winnings, but the starting credit itself is not withdrawable. Players must complete wagering, stay under the max bet, avoid restricted games, and verify identity.

Wagering Calculation: What You Need To Play Through On $150?
Wagering is the total eligible betting amount required. A 10x rule means $1,500 in wagers. A 30x rule means $4,500. A 50x rule means $7,500. Game contribution changes the target. Slots may count fully. Blackjack, roulette, bingo, or video poker may count less.
Max Cashout Limits: What $150 Can Actually Pay Out?
A $150 bonus may cap withdrawals at $100, $200, $300, or $500. The cap is important because it controls real upside. A high balance above the cap may be removed.
$150 Free Play Bonus Terms You Must Know Before Claiming

A free welcome bonus no deposit required real money offer depends on its terms. The bonus amount is attractive, but the rules decide whether it is practical.
Wagering Requirements: What Is Typical For $150 Offers
Many $150 free chips use 30x to 50x wagering. At 30x, the target is $4,500. At 40x, it becomes $6,000. At 50x, it reaches $7,500.
This math matters before the first spin. A player with little time may prefer a smaller bonus with lighter wagering.
Maximum Cashout Limits And Win Caps
Max cashout caps are common. A $150 offer may limit payouts to $100, $250, or $500. A cap does not remove value, but it limits upside.
Max Bet Per Spin During Bonus Play
A max bet rule may sit around $5 to $10. Going above it can void winnings. Keep stakes steady until wagering is fully complete.
Eligible And Restricted Games
Slots usually contribute best. Keno and scratch cards may qualify. Blackjack, roulette, baccarat, craps, live dealer games, and progressive jackpots are often restricted.
Bonus Expiry Windows
Free chips may last 7 to 30 days. Timed free play can last under one hour. The clock may start after the claim, not after the first spin.
Consecutive Free Bonus Rule
Many casinos block back-to-back free bonuses. If the last account activity was a free chip, a deposit may be required first.

The Real Cash Value Of A $150 Free Play Bonus
A no deposit bonus casino 2026 real money offer should be judged by expected path, not headline value. Wagering and caps change the practical worth quickly.
$150 Bonus With 10x Wagering: Your Real Expected Return
At 10x wagering, the player must place $1,500 in eligible bets. That is still meaningful, but far lower than most large chips. A 10x rule can be attractive if the cashout cap is fair.
$150 Bonus With 30x Wagering: How The Math Changes
At 30x wagering, the target becomes $4,500. Slots may clear it faster because they often count fully. Low-contribution games make it much harder.
Low Cashout Cap Vs High Cashout Cap: Which $150 Offer Wins
| Offer Style | Wagering | Cashout Cap | Practical View |
| Low Cap | 30x | $100 | Easier to understand, limited upside. |
| Balanced Cap | 35x | $250 | Better value when expiry is fair. |
| High Cap | 40x | $500 | Stronger upside, tougher wagering. |
$150 Free Play Vs $25 No Deposit Bonus: A Side-By-Side Value Check
A $25 chip with 30x needs $750 in wagers. A $150 chip with 30x needs $4,500. The larger chip gives more balance, but the target also grows.
A smaller chip can suit players with little time. The $150 version suits players who understand wagering and want longer play.
